Tottenham Hotspur have approached Roma over marquee man Nicolo Zaniolo, but Jose Mourinho could yet block a move from happening.

The Lowdown: Spurs heavily linked...

The Lilywhites have been heavily linked with a move for Zaniolo over this last week as manager Antonio Conte and sporting director Fabio Paratici keep preparing for the 2022/2023 Premier League season.

There have been claims of talks to sign the 23-year-old and even reports Spurs are in pole position after a plethora of summer transfer activity, having already sealed deals for Ivan Perisic, Fraser Forster, Yves Bissouma, Richarlison, Clement Lenglet and Djed Spence.

A key player for Roma boss Jose Mourinho, a transfer for Zaniolo could prove tricky as Il Romanista now make a claim on his future.

The Latest: Tottenham make contact...

According to their information, translated by Sport Witness, Paratici has long been a big fan of the player and Spurs have made contact to ask what Roma's plans are regarding their starlet.

However, the Serie A side apparently replied to Tottenham's approach by stating that, to sign Zaniolo this summer, it will cost them a massive €60 million (£50m).

Even then, it is claimed Mourinho may block attempt to block their move.
